About the Role

Ramp is seeking an experienced Product Compliance Program Manager to join our Regulatory Compliance team, with a focus on domestic and international money movement and digital asset products. This role is a primary enabler for Product, helping Ramp scale responsibly as we expand our financial offerings and market reach. In this role, you will partner across control functions to streamline compliance requirements and serve as a key advisor to business teams by providing guidance through all stages of the product lifecycle. You will also support our compliance management system frameworks, critical to sustaining our growth at scale.

What You'll Do
  • Advise business teams on applicable regulatory, payment scheme, and partner requirements to ensure compliance at each stage of the product lifecycle
  • Collaborate with Legal, Partnerships, and Risk teams to streamline business requirements and provide strategic recommendations for control development
  • Conduct targeted risk assessments and testing to validate control effectiveness for new and existing products and features
  • Support independent assessments, regulatory exams, and partner diligence requests as needed
  • Maintain compliance policies necessary to align product innovation with evolving obligations and standards


What You Need
  • 5+ years of financial services experience in product compliance, risk, or related regulatory advisory roles-preferably in fintech
  • Expert knowledge of BSA/AML and Sanctions programs, specifically focused on KYC/KYB, transaction monitoring, and OFAC/sanctions screening across traditional and digital asset rails
  • Familiarity with U.S. and international financial services regulatory compliance related to money movement, licensing regimes, and digital asset products
  • Proven experience working with technical teams and influencing system design, with an emphasis on automation and scale
  • Track record of building or maturing compliance programs, especially in high-growth or fast-paced environments
  • Exceptional cross-functional collaboration skills; comfortable operating at the intersection of product, engineering, legal, operations, and external partners
  • Experience utilizing AI to analyze regulatory frameworks, design risk controls, and scaling compliance programs
  • Strong research, communication, documentation, and advocacy skills


Nice-to-Haves
  • CAMS, CRCM or equivalent certifications
  • Experience with data design, internal tooling, or compliance systems implementation
  • Prior experience representing a financial institution in direct engagement with national or regional regulatory bodies
